Man held for sexually assaulting six-year-old boy in Trichy

| TNN | Aug 19, 2018, 15:07 IST
TRICHY: A 50-year-old man was arrested in Trichy on Saturday for allegedly sexually assaulting a six-year-old boy.
Police said Baba Sakthivel of Palakkarai sexually assaulted the Class II boy on August 7 when the latter was playing in front of his house. He took the boy to his house and sexually assaulted him.

Sakthivel threatened the boy with dire consequences if he told his parents about the incident.

Again, on August 17, when the boy was playing in front of his house, Sakthivel approached him and asked him to follow him to his house. The boy started crying and ran into his house. He told his father about all what had happened.

The next day, the boy’s father filed a complaint with the Fort all-woman police. The police registered a case against the accused under different sections of the Protection of Children from Sexual Offences (POCSO) Act and the Indian Penal Code.

The police conducted investigations and arrested Sakthivel. He was remanded in judicial custody.

The boy was sent to Mahatma Gandhi Memorial Government Hospital for medical inspection.
